Peace of Mind, Social Work, P.C. as Assignee of Rusudam Mikaberidze, Respondent, v. Travelers Property Casualty, Appellant.


, P.J.

MICHELLE WESTON

JAIME A. RIOS, JJ.

D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by respondent to dismiss as untimely an appeal from a judgment of the Civil Court of the City of New York, Kings County, entered July 13, 2011. Separate motion by appellant for an enlargement of time to serve and file papers in opposition to respondent's motion.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motions and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is

ORDERED, on the court's own motion, that the motions by respondent and appellant are consolidated for purposes of disposition; and it is further,

ORDERED that appellant's motion is granted and the opposing papers are deemed timely served and filed; and it is further,

ORDERED that respondent's motion is granted and the appeal is dismissed (see CPLR 5513 [a]).
